《响应式网页开发实战》教学教案—第1章 响应式网页概述.pdf
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
响应式网页设计是一种现代网页开发方法,旨在提供无缝的用户体验,无论用户是在桌面电脑、平板电脑还是智能手机上访问网站。这种技术的关键在于它的灵活性和适应性,能够根据用户设备的特性,如屏幕尺寸、分辨率和方向,动态地调整网页内容的布局和功能。 一、响应式网页的产生背景 响应式网页设计的出现与移动互联网的崛起密切相关。随着智能手机和平板电脑的普及,用户越来越倾向于使用这些设备浏览网页,这就对网页设计提出了新的挑战。传统的网页设计往往针对单一设备,无法很好地适应多样化的设备环境。因此,响应式网页设计应运而生,它允许开发者创建能在任何设备上呈现良好效果的网页,提高了用户的访问体验。 二、移动网页开发趋势 1. Web App:基于HTML5技术的Web App开发逐渐成为主流,因为它们具有开发成本低、易于维护、跨平台和无需安装等优势。这为响应式设计提供了广阔的市场。 2. Native App:原生应用虽然功能强大,但需要针对不同操作系统进行单独开发,成本较高。 3. Hybrid App:混合应用结合了Web App和Native App的优点,使用HTML5和原生代码,可以在多个平台上运行,同时提供接近原生应用的性能。 三、响应式网页设计原则 1. 设计理念:响应式设计遵循“一套设计,到处使用”的原则,强调从移动设备优先的设计思路出发,然后扩展到更大屏幕的设备。 2. 设计原则:设计时需考虑兼容各种主流设备屏幕,如iPhone、Android手机、iPad等,确保在不同屏幕尺寸下都能呈现出良好的视觉效果。此外,还需要确保与主流浏览器(如Chrome、Firefox、Safari、Opera和IE)的兼容性,特别是对HTML5特性的支持。 3. 技术核心:响应式设计的关键技术包括: - 媒体查询(Media Queries):允许CSS根据设备的特定条件(如屏幕宽度)应用不同的样式。 - 弹性视觉媒体(Flexible Visual Media):使用相对单位(如百分比)而不是绝对单位(像素),使元素可以随容器大小变化。 - 流式布局(Fluid Grids):创建可伸缩的网格系统,使内容能够自适应不同屏幕尺寸。 四、开发与测试工具 在响应式网页开发过程中,工具的选择至关重要。例如,Adobe Dreamweaver CS6是一款流行的开发工具,支持响应式设计,并提供了一套完整的编辑环境。对于测试,Chrome浏览器内置了一系列强大的功能,如开发者工具,可以模拟不同设备和屏幕尺寸,帮助开发者检查和调试响应式布局。 总结来说,响应式网页设计是现代网页开发的必备技能,它结合了技术与设计理念,以适应不断变化的用户需求和设备环境。通过理解和掌握响应式设计,开发者能够创建出既美观又实用的跨平台网站,提升用户体验,跟上移动互联网时代的步伐。
- 粉丝: 41
- 资源: 1万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助